Man reports assault in city bar’s restroom
YOUNGSTOWN — A man, 22, of Farrell, Pa., told police he was assaulted in the restroom of a bar called The Social, 122 Commerce St., at 12:48 a.m. Sunday.
The man had significant injuries to his face when police officers located him on the sidewalk outside.
He said he was standing at a urinal when two men walked into the room and confronted him, one of them saying they had seen the victim’s music on YouTube. They hit him multiples times around the head and took his cellphone, a police report states.
The victim told police he did not know the two men and had not had a confrontation with them at the bar, but he might have seen them around his hometown of Farrell.
Police found blood on the floor of the restroom. Ambulance personnel evaluated the victim, who went to the hospital for treatment.
